6-inch wood chippers in Prestonpans
A 6-inch chipper handles branches up to 6 inches in diameter, sufficient for most domestic gardens, hedge clearances and small-scale arboricultural tasks. Forst brand’s 6-inch towable units are small machines that can fit through standard garden gates and towable by transit vans or pickups.
For home gardeners mainly focusing on home gardens, hedge trimming and removing smaller trees, a 6-inch chipper delivers sufficient capability without the unnecessary additional weight and expense linked to larger equipment.
The six-inch versions feature a weight under 750kg, allowing them to be towed with just a standard driving licence, eliminating the need for a B+E towing qualification. This proves particularly noteworthy when your workforce consists of team members who do not have the supplementary licence category.
8-inch wood chippers in Prestonpans
An 8-inch chipper processes branches of up to 200mm (8 inches) in diameter, offering more efficient material handling thanks to its more expansive throat opening and powerful engine power. Forst’s range of 8-inch models, offered in both towable and tracked options, are designed specifically for professional arborists, major clearance projects, and heavy-duty full-day operations where non-stop chipping from dawn until dusk is required.

Towable vs Tracked Wood Chippers
Trailer-mounted chippers are mounted upon a roadworthy chassis, allowing them to be towed behind your vehicle straight to your work location. These provide the ideal selection for most tasks, as you simply make your way to the site, disconnect the chipper, and start your chipping operation. Tracked chippers, conversely, are self-propelled units specifically engineered for locations where towable machinery cannot access areas adjacent to where the work needs to be performed.
Complex slopes, unstable terrain, tree-dense areas lacking vehicle access, and sites where timber needs considerable manual moving from reachable areas all form scenarios in which tracked equipment greatly lowers work and time consumption, as the chipper can be positioned right at the timber source rather than making necessary hauling of materials to the machine.

Chipper blades and anvils can deteriorate especially quickly. Operating a chipper with blunt blades not only reduces efficiency but also puts extra stress on the engine, hydraulic feed mechanism, and flywheel, which in turn shortening the working life of all other machine components. Do I need a licence to tow a wood chipper?
Generally, most 6-inch towable chippers fall below 750kg, so you can tow them with a regular Category B driving licence. On the other hand, the bigger 8-inch models generally weigh over 750kg, meaning you need a B+E (trailer) licence. During your booking process, we will double-check the precise weight of the chosen machine for your confirmation.
